The shoebox solar oven operates on basic principles of solar thermal energy: insulation traps heat, reflective surfaces amplify sunlight, and proper ventilation maintains optimal cooking temperature. How long does it take to cook food in a shoebox solar oven? Cooking times vary depending on the type of food, the intensity of sunlight, and the design of your oven. Generally, expect cooking times to be longer than conventional ovens. Start with simple recipes and monitor your food closely.
